Output 0855380632890c9de06180ab188ecbadf0a6e13b3ffbb7acfda1efe5f215a12a:0

value
6956182522204
script pubkey
OP_0 OP_PUSHBYTES_20 800da27c8d85efa75db075fa31e40c78bbe21a71
address
tb1qsqx6ylydshh6whdswharreqv0za7yxn30d8td9
transaction
0855380632890c9de06180ab188ecbadf0a6e13b3ffbb7acfda1efe5f215a12a
confirmations
192896
spent
true